The Importance of Fire Sprinkler Systems

Home fire sprinkler systems have long been regarded as one of the most reliable and effective fire safety features for any property. These systems work automatically to detect and suppress fires before they can cause significant damage or harm. In a typical home or commercial fire suppression system, a series of pipes filled with water are installed throughout the building. Each pipe is equipped with sprinkler heads that remain closed under normal conditions. However, when heat from a fire reaches a certain threshold, the sprinkler heads open, releasing water directly onto the flames to control the spread of the fire.

The primary purpose of fire sprinklers is to reduce the risk of loss of life and property. By extinguishing or containing a fire quickly, these systems prevent it from spreading throughout the building. This can significantly limit the damage to both the structure and its contents. Additionally, fire sprinkler systems can reduce the amount of smoke and heat generated during a fire, making it easier for individuals to escape and for first responders to do their jobs effectively.

How Fire Sprinkler Systems Save Lives

One of the most crucial aspects of fire sprinkler systems is their ability to save lives. In many cases, fire sprinkler systems are the difference between life and death. Statistics consistently show that buildings with fire sprinklers are far less likely to experience fatalities due to fires. A fire sprinkler system’s rapid response can prevent fires from growing out of control, giving occupants time to evacuate or, in some cases, allowing firefighters to extinguish the flames before they cause severe harm.

For instance, the National Fire Protection Association (NFPA) reports that the death rate in homes without sprinklers is significantly higher than in homes with sprinklers. The primary reason for this difference is that sprinklers act quickly to suppress the fire, often before it has a chance to fully engulf the building. This quick response can reduce the heat and smoke in the building, providing a safer environment for occupants to escape.

In a commercial setting, fire sprinkler systems are equally vital. Commercial buildings typically house more people and often contain valuable equipment and inventory. The immediate response of a fire sprinkler system can minimize the impact of the fire, preventing injuries to employees and customers. Furthermore, by limiting property damage, fire sprinklers help businesses continue operations more quickly after an incident. The economic benefits of fire sprinkler installation in commercial properties, especially those in high-risk areas or with sensitive equipment, are significant.

Protecting Property with Fire Sprinkler Systems

In addition to saving lives, fire sprinkler systems are instrumental in protecting property. Fires can cause substantial damage to a building’s structure, contents, and even neighboring properties if they are not quickly suppressed. The water released by a fire sprinkler system works to cool down the fire and prevent its spread, thus minimizing the damage.

For homeowners in Dalton, a fire sprinkler system can be a wise investment in the long-term protection of their property. While fires may be rare, the cost of replacing a home or its contents after a major fire can be astronomical. With the installation of a home fire sprinkler system, homeowners can significantly reduce the risk of such a loss. In many cases, the installation of sprinklers can even lower homeowner insurance premiums, as insurance companies recognize the lower risk associated with buildings that have these systems in place.

Similarly, for commercial property owners, fire sprinkler systems provide both immediate and long-term protection. Commercial fire suppression systems are designed to protect larger buildings, including offices, warehouses, and retail spaces, from the destructive impact of fires. Businesses in Dalton that invest in fire sprinkler installation not only ensure the safety of their employees and customers but also safeguard the valuable assets inside their properties. This protection can be vital for maintaining business continuity and minimizing financial losses in the event of a fire.

The Role of Fire Sprinkler Systems in Modern Construction

As Dalton continues to grow, both residential and commercial buildings are becoming larger and more complex. This trend has led to a greater need for fire safety measures, including the installation of advanced fire sprinkler systems. Modern fire sprinklers have evolved from the older, more basic models into highly sophisticated systems that are able to respond more precisely and effectively to fires.

In new construction projects, fire sprinkler systems are often mandated by building codes. These codes are designed to ensure that buildings meet minimum safety standards, reducing the risks posed by fire to both occupants and property. Fire sprinkler installation is typically required in multifamily residential buildings, commercial spaces, and industrial facilities. For commercial buildings in particular, building codes often stipulate the installation of a commercial fire suppression system to protect larger and more complex structures.

For new homes, the adoption of home fire sprinkler systems is becoming more common due to both safety concerns and incentives provided by local governments. Homeowners who install sprinklers may be eligible for discounts on insurance premiums or financial rebates from local fire departments. Additionally, incorporating fire sprinklers into new home construction can increase the value of the property, as potential buyers often consider them a valuable safety feature.
